Toxicity And Mechanisms Of Bombys Batrticatus Ethanol Extract Against Helicoverpa Armigera

The cotton bollworm Helicoverpa armigera is one of worldwide important pest toagriculture. There are many studies to seek pest control measures for cotton bollworm everyyear. But each control measure breeds new problems and challenges. So it’s important for usto continue to looking for new routes. As a tradition Chinese medicine, Bombyx batrycatuswas found on its insecticidal activity by previous study. Study on toxicity and mechanism ofaction of Bombyx batrycatus ethanol extract (BBE) against Helicoverpa armigera, providenew material to animal origin pesticide. In this study, stomach poisoning action andantifeedant activity of Bombys Batrticatus ethanol extract were examined. we also tested theenzymatic activity of ALP, ACP, CarE and the expression level of ALP. In addition,cytotoxicity of Bombys Batrticatus ethanol extract to HZAM1was also studied. Followingwere the results:Bombyx batrycatus ethanol extract has strong stomach toxicity and antifeedant activity toH. armigera.4days of LC50is1.47mg/g and LC90is23.97mg/g to1th instar lavae.5days ofLC50is1.32mg/g and LC90is24.31mg/g to2th instar lavae.7days of LC50is1.22mg/g andLC90is16.63mg/g to3th instar lavae.9days of LC50is0.66mg/g and LC90is6.83mg/g to4thinstar lavae. On the other hand, compare with the control group,3th instar lavae feeded withBB extract have lower daily diet consumption and total accumulation of diet consumption. Inaddition, BB extract has no contact toxicity to3th instar lavae.The activity of ALP was inhibited by BBE. And this inhibition effect has concentrationscorrelativity and temporal dependent. The activity of ACP in the tested larvae was activated inthe6h and12h, following with be inhibited in24h,48h and72h. The activity of carboxylesterases (CarE) in the tested larvae was activated when the concentration of treatment wasrelatively high.The gene expression level of ALP in the midgut of3th instar lavae feeded with BBE wasdetermined. The results of RT-PCR and Western blot shown that the expression level of ALPwas significantly down regulated after treated with BBE.Cytotoxicity test shown that the morphology of HZAM1cell changed began to shrink,bubble cavitation, edge fog, even dead48h after treatment with BBE and the viability ofHZAM1cell were inhibited. The inhibition effect correlated with concentration and time. Genomic DNA was digested into fragment18h after treated with Bombys Batrticatus ethanolextract. And the degree of degradation of the genomic DNA has a concentration correlation.
